Is Kennesaw Safe for Solo Female Travelers?

Kennesaw is generally a safe city with relatively low violence and crime rates. As a solo female traveler, you can safely explore the city during the daytime. However, like any other place, it's advisable to remain cautious and avoid isolated areas or wandering alone late at night. Public areas and well-frequented places should be safe. Always keep your belongings secure and be aware of your surroundings for an optimum travel experience.

How safe is Kennesaw?

Safety at night:

Safety at night:Safe

Kennesaw is considered to be relatively safe even at night. While like any city, it does see some crime, overall, it is safer than many other places. Well-lit streets and noticeable police presence contribute to a sense of safety. However, as a solo female traveler, it is still recommended to stay vigilant, avoid deserted areas, and keep your belongings secure.
Public transportation:

Public transportation:Safe

Public transportation in Kennesaw, is generally considered as fairly safe. Most buses and trains are well-maintained, with regular services throughout the day. Taxi services are also reliable and typically punctual. The environment is typically secure at both day and night, although it's advised to stay alert of your belongings and surroundings as would be wise in any city. The drivers and staff are often helpful and willing to assist if needed. Nonetheless, always make sure to familiarize yourself with the routes and timetables to avoid any inconvenience.
Street harassment:

Street harassment:Low

Kennesaw is a suburb located in the United States, specifically within the state of Georgia, and it is commonly recognized for its low crime rate and friendly ambience. Street harassment does not appear to be a prevalent issue in Kennesaw, thanks to the community’s commitment towards maintaining a safe environment for all residents and visitors. However, like all locations, natural caution and common sense should always be practiced.
Petty crimes:

Petty crimes:Low

Kennesaw is a relatively safe city with crime rates quite below the national average. Petty crimes such as pickpocketing, bag snatching, and other minor thefts are not widespread. Nonetheless, as a solo female traveler, it's recommended to keep your belongings secure and stay alert of your surroundings.
